Alma Media is a Finnish company that operates in the publishing sector. The company was founded in 1849 and has since grown to become one of the largest media companies in Finland. Alma Media is committed to sustainability and has taken steps to reduce its carbon footprint through decarbonisation, corporate energy, corporate PPA, and renewable energy.
